  • SummaryImage represented is one of a related set (SCHL 1659), some of which may also be described in this new record; Caption: "Architect's drawing of the $1,000,000 high school building of the Yeshivah of Flatbush, [a large, four-story brick building] to be constructed at East Tenth Street and Avenue I, Brooklyn. The architect is Samuel Juster."
